Output 3e59021e0ac1914d850163bd0eacee7cdbe0717e2e9301e021102c55b4c29212:0

value
631810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a2f045ec42c4a86fce92c871e1f254e196d7608 OP_EQUAL
address
3EHfVpVnHaCoKGRzzyFwS3kf8TKoT7U6os
transaction
3e59021e0ac1914d850163bd0eacee7cdbe0717e2e9301e021102c55b4c29212